logo

Output 853a1104630f023d3e6d80d060b3c1bfaf33afdd9105ea526eac55588b452c6d:0

value
4210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 123db5ba364b428cc0c2d15d211270b71b9c942a OP_EQUAL
address
33MU1g2yrBjqEqdxi5c4hhc3DpUcExNUfB
transaction
853a1104630f023d3e6d80d060b3c1bfaf33afdd9105ea526eac55588b452c6d